2017-08-24 44 views
1

我使用的是有一个RC文件:pylint的忽略图案不工作

ignore-patterns=".*local.*"

我预计这将忽略名称中字local所有文件。所以,tmplocal.pytmp.local.pytmp_local.pylocal_tmp.py

当运行pylint的(1.7.2),这些文件是忽视。有什么建议么?

+0

尝试'忽略-patters =' –

+0

@WiktorStribiżew没有运气。同样的问题。 :( – Rico

回答

0

从我的测试看来,ignore-patterns只能在CLI中使用。尝试:

pylint --ignore-patterns ... 
1

什么最终为我工作不包括报价。我现在的配置看起来是这样的: “(?!。*本地)^” ignore-patterns=one.py,.*local.*

$ pylint --version 
pylint 1.7.2, 
astroid 1.5.3 
Python 3.5.2 (default, Nov 23 2017, 16:37:01) 
[GCC 5.4.0 20160609]